Morgan County Lady Dogs’ coach Milfred Franklin feels his team is hitting its stride at the right time. Franklin’s squad is 10-9 overall and 3-1 in region competition following Tuesday’s loss to Cross Creek. The No. 7 Lady Razorbacks (12-4, 3-0) survived a scare by defeating Morgan County, 41-38. However, Franklin and his players still have a lot to be excited about in the new calendar year. …
